How much do waitress j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for waitress in Rialto, CA is $15.84,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$11.59 and $16.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What qualifications do you need for a waitress?

A waitress typically needs good communication and customer service skills, the ability to work in a fast-paced environment, and basic math skills for handling orders and payments. Many employers prefer previous experience in food service, and some may require a food handler's permit or alcohol service certification depending on the establishment. A high school diploma is often sufficient for entry-level positions.

What is the difference between Waitress vs Bartender?

AspectWaitressBartender
CredentialsNone required, but food safety and customer service training helpfulAlcohol server permit/license often required
Work EnvironmentRestaurants, cafes, casual diningBars, pubs, nightclubs
Job DutiesTaking orders, serving food and drinks, customer serviceMixing drinks, serving alcohol, engaging with customers
Industry UsageCommon in food service industryCommon in beverage and hospitality industry

While both waitresses and bartenders work in the hospitality industry serving customers, waitresses primarily focus on food service and customer care at tables, whereas bartenders specialize in preparing and serving alcoholic beverages at the bar. Both roles require strong customer service skills, but bartenders often need specific permits for alcohol service. What are the duties and responsibilities of a waitress?

A waitress is responsible for taking customer orders, serving food and beverages, and ensuring a pleasant dining experience. They greet guests, answer questions about the menu, and relay special requests to the kitchen staff. Waitresses also handle payments, clear tables, and maintain cleanliness in their section. Good communication skills, a friendly attitude, and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ment are essential for this role.

What are common challenges waitresses face during busy shifts, and how can they manage them?

Waitresses often encounter challenges such as handling multiple tables at once, managing special requests, and ensuring prompt service during peak hours. Effective time management, clear communication with kitchen and bar staff, and prioritizing tasks are essential skills for navigating busy periods. Developing a strong memory for orders and staying calm under pressure helps maintain high-quality service and customer satisfaction. Many establishments also encourage teamwork among waitstaff to support each other when the restaurant is particularly busy.
